About our home

We live in a large 4 bedroom home in a small seaside village called Bettystown which is a 25 minute drive north from Dublin Airport.
Across the road from our house is a links golf course and beyond that is the sea; literally a 5 minute walk from the house.
Our home has a large front and back garden with a western facing back garden with plenty of vegetation for privacy and cover.
We have a large open plan kitchen, dining and lounging area as well as a sitting room. The master bedroom is en suite. There is 1 other double bedroom, 1 with bunk beds and 1 with a single bed (with pullout).
In the garden we have a bbq hut with 2 bbqs available for use. Plenty of gas, charcoal and wood available to cook or sit around a fire pit that we have too. We also have an outdoor pizza oven too to cover any kind of outdoor cooking you want to do.

Where is it?

Neighbourhood

Bettystown is a seaside village with restaurants, bars, a children’s amusement park, a 4 mile expanse of beach and plenty of shops, cafes and ice cream parlors for all tastes.

10 minutes away is the medieval town of Drogheda where many more shops, restaurants, bars and cafes can be found as well as a cinema, indoor water park and many other attractions for families.
There are many international quality tourist sites to visit in the Boyne Valley area including UNESCO Newgrange Neolithic site and the Battle of the Boyne Museum.

There is a local bus stop right outside our door and that will bring you to Drogheda or to Laytown (both 10 minutes) where you can connect with trains to Dublin and Belfast (both an hour by train).
